In the realm of more standard PCBs, vital materials often include FR-4, aluminum, and different Rogers materials, each selected according to the designated application of the PCB. FR-4 remains a preferred option for its trustworthy dielectric residential or commercial properties and cost-effectiveness. Aluminum PCBs are progressively preferred in high-power applications because of their outstanding thermal conductivity, helping in warm dissipation-- crucial sought after environments. The innovations in high-frequency communication circuits are significantly feasible through utilizing specialized substrates like Rogers 4350B, fit for RF applications.

When talking about PCBA, it is critical to take into consideration the assembly processes such as surface mount technology (SMT) and through-hole assembly. SMT has ended up being the favored method as a result of its effectiveness in placing many components rapidly and precisely on both sides of a PCB, maximizing room usage. The fragile assembly of components, from resistors to integrated circuits, requires precision that computerized equipment can supply, enhancing repeatability and lessening errors throughout the PCB assembly process. Additionally, with the development of advanced strategies such as making use of fiducials for machine vision systems, PCBA high quality has substantially improved, making sure that every component is accurately positioned.
